Fletcher & Moss is a range of sustainably crafted, refillable, 100% plant-based cleaning concentrates designed to keep your home clean while protecting the planet.
Still need help? Please click here.
Fletcher & Moss is a range of sustainably crafted, refillable, 100% plant-based cleaning concentrates designed to keep your home clean while protecting the planet.
Still need help? Please click here.